Geocache Description:


I remember this place.

1988. One of my first walks in the Bolin Creek area. This place was used for something back then, it is not in use now. You can still see, though, some of the remnants of that community garden now. I lived in married student housing at UNC at that time, "Victory Village" it used to be called (long before I came here).
